English: Potomac Park looking West prior to beginning construcion of the Lincoln Memorial, Washington, D.C. c1912
The Lincoln Memorial was built at the West (far) end of the Park by the Potomac River and the Reflecting Pool built in front of it. Ground was broken for the Memorial on February 12, 1914 and it was formally dedicated twelve years later on Memorial Day, May 30, 1922.
